On 23/04/11 at 08:26 +0200, Vincent Bernat wrote:
> OoO En ce début de soirée du vendredi 22 avril 2011, vers 21:43, je
> disais:
>
> > I also hit this bug. Is webgen usable without this library? If not
> > this makes the package unusable until kramdown is packaged for Debian
> > and added as a dependency.
>
> Upstream seems to say that you need 0.10.0. So I installed 0.10.0:
> $ sudo gem install kramdown --version 0.10.0
> $ irb -rrubygems
> irb(main):001:0> gem 'kramdown', '0.10.0'
> => true
>
> But still no luck with webgen
>
> $ webgen
> Starting webgen...
> Updating tree...
> ...done in 0.0215 seconds
> Writing changed nodes...
> An error has occurred:
> Error while working on </index.en.html> with Webgen::ContentProcessor::Kramdown:
> The needed library 'kramdown' is missing. You can install it via rubygems with 'gem install kramdown'!
Users who install the webgen0.5 package should not be required to
install any third party gem anyway. It just means that the package is
completely broken.
Also, it's crazy that we have 3 different versions of webgen in the
archive. We should just drop versions 0.3 and 0.4, and update the 0.5
package.
